Mounting On the Wall or Ceiling?
You will mount on the drywall above the window opening or above any existing trim. Take into account obstructions around the window such as trim depth, AC units, and window cranks.

Mounting on the Window Trim?
You can mount your blinds to the trim as long as it is flat and meets the minimum requirements for an outside mount.
Mounting on the trim of the window is the easiest route because all you need to collect is the size of the trim dimensions. Also, trim mounted blinds fit the architectural lines of the window and look custom.

Quick Measuring Tips
- Measure the width, height, and depth in 3 places. For width, use the smallest measurement to the nearest 1/8″. For height, use the longest measurement to the nearest 1/8”
- For inside mounts, we will take any necessary deductions for clearance
- For outside mounts, consider adding overlapping width and height to ensure the entire window is covered
- Use a steel tape measure for accuracy
- Measure all windows, even those that appear to be the same width and height
